Vehicle Maintenance
Preventive maintenance is essential for both operational reliability and environmental performance. Regular servicing, inspections, tyre checks, and emissions compliance reviews help ensure vehicles operate efficiently. Scheduled maintenance can also contribute to improved fuel performance and safer transportation operations.

Compliance and Vehicle Documentation
Maintaining complete and up-to-date vehicle documentation is an important part of responsible fleet management. This includes monitoring Pollution Under Control (PUC) certificates, permits, insurance documentation, and other compliance requirements applicable to fleet operations.
